From 504d1b1bd672d9f2bf3ba042848bf68b2487ec8e Mon Sep 17 00:00:00 2001 From: Kavinkumar <33546454+mkavinkumar1@users.noreply.github.com> Date: Sun, 27 Feb 2022 23:23:47 +0530 Subject: [PATCH 1/4] Slightly reduce verbosity when reload_conf is issued old state was compared instead of new --- freqtrade/worker.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/freqtrade/worker.py b/freqtrade/worker.py index 66f718af0..99350da3d 100755 --- a/freqtrade/worker.py +++ b/freqtrade/worker.py @@ -86,7 +86,7 @@ class Worker: # Log state transition if state != old_state: - if old_state != State.RELOAD_CONFIG: + if state != State.RELOAD_CONFIG: self.freqtrade.notify_status(f'{state.name.lower()}') logger.info( From f168c686768b32ec03167b3b136f66814baf8575 Mon Sep 17 00:00:00 2001 From: Kavinkumar <33546454+mkavinkumar1@users.noreply.github.com> Date: Mon, 28 Feb 2022 09:26:51 +0530 Subject: [PATCH 2/4] corrected logic --- freqtrade/worker.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/freqtrade/worker.py b/freqtrade/worker.py index 99350da3d..9f10885db 100755 --- a/freqtrade/worker.py +++ b/freqtrade/worker.py @@ -86,7 +86,7 @@ class Worker: # Log state transition if state != old_state: - if state != State.RELOAD_CONFIG: + if State.RELOAD_CONFIG not in (state, old_state): self.freqtrade.notify_status(f'{state.name.lower()}') logger.info( From 80cad969279f6c96f93f4d1454a2cb7803e2e289 Mon Sep 17 00:00:00 2001 From: Kavinkumar <33546454+mkavinkumar1@users.noreply.github.com> Date: Mon, 28 Feb 2022 16:07:39 +0530 Subject: [PATCH 3/4] updated logic --- freqtrade/worker.py |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/freqtrade/worker.py b/freqtrade/worker.py index 9f10885db..ba48041e2 100755 --- a/freqtrade/worker.py +++ b/freqtrade/worker.py @@ -86,7 +86,9 @@ class Worker: # Log state transition if state != old_state: - if State.RELOAD_CONFIG not in (state, old_state): + if state != State.RELOAD_CONFIG or ( + old_state == State.RELOAD_CONFIG and + state != State.RUNNING): self.freqtrade.notify_status(f'{state.name.lower()}') logger.info( From 2f81785d5ce45df7ee82ea69a396e955f0b8fe15 Mon Sep 17 00:00:00 2001 From: Kavinkumar <33546454+mkavinkumar1@users.noreply.github.com> Date: Mon, 28 Feb 2022 18:14:03 +0530 Subject: [PATCH 4/4] updated old logic --- freqtrade/worker.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/freqtrade/worker.py b/freqtrade/worker.py index ba48041e2..fc17f3ad5 100755 --- a/freqtrade/worker.py +++ b/freqtrade/worker.py @@ -86,7 +86,7 @@ class Worker: # Log state transition if state != old_state: - if state != State.RELOAD_CONFIG or ( + if old_state != State.RELOAD_CONFIG or ( old_state == State.RELOAD_CONFIG and state != State.RUNNING): self.freqtrade.notify_status(f'{state.name.lower()}')